deepseek部署配置
时间: 2025-02-08 21:04:58 浏览: 75
### 关于 DeepSeek 部署配置指南
对于 DeepSeek 模型系列,特别是像 DeepSeek-V3 和 DeepSeek-R1 这样的先进版本,在实际部署过程中需要考虑多个因素来确保最佳性能和资源利用。
#### 服务器硬件需求
为了支持 DeepSeek 模型的大规模参数量(如 DeepSeek-R1 的 6710 亿参数),建议使用具备高性能 GPU 或 TPU 的计算节点。每台机器应配备足够的内存和支持高速网络连接的能力,以便处理大规模并行运算的需求[^2]。
#### 软件环境搭建
- **操作系统**: 推荐 Linux 发行版作为运行平台。
- **Python 版本**: Python 3.x 是必需的,因为现代深度学习框架主要基于此版本开发。
- **依赖库安装**: 安装 PyTorch 或 TensorFlow 等主流深度学习框架及其扩展包,这些工具提供了必要的 API 来加载预训练模型并执行推理操作。
```bash
pip install torch torchvision torchaudio --extra-index-url https://download.pytorch.org/whl/cu113
```
#### 模型优化与加速技术
针对 DeepSeek-V3 中提到的 Multi-head Latent Attention (MLA) 结构特点,可以采取特定措施加快推理速度:
- 利用混合精度浮点数(FP16),减少显存占用的同时不影响最终输出质量;
- 应用图编译器 JIT 编译整个前向传播过程,从而消除不必要的开销;
```python
import torch
from torch.cuda import amp
model = ... # 加载 deepseek-v3 模型实例
scaler = amp.GradScaler()
with torch.no_grad(), amp.autocast():
output = model(input_tensor)
```
#### 多 token 预测设置
考虑到 DeepSeek-V3 提到的 MTP 训练目标,当用于生成任务时,可以通过调整解码策略中的 tokens 数目来自定义每次预测的数量,这有助于改善对话系统的流畅度和上下文理解能力[^1]。
阅读全文
相关推荐


















